O que é o padrão de projeto MVC?
Índice
- O que é o padrão de projeto MVC?
- Quais são os conceitos do MVC que podem ser utilizar na construção de aplicação para web?
- Qual a vantagem de utilizar o padrão MVC na construção dos projetos de software?
- Como usar o MVC em padrões de projeto de software?
- Quais são os conceitos do MVC em projetos web?
- Qual é o padrão do MVC?
- Como começou a implementação do MVC?
O que é o padrão de projeto MVC?
O MVC funciona como um padrão de arquitetura de software que melhora a conexão entre as camadas de dados, lógica de negócio e interação com usuário. ... Por padrão existem a camada Model, Controller e View que deram origem a sigla dessa arquitetura de software mais utilizado entre os desenvolvedores.
Quais são os conceitos do MVC que podem ser utilizar na construção de aplicação para web?
Já o conceito principal do modelo MVC é utilizar uma solução já definida para separar partes distintas do projeto reduzindo suas dependências ao máximo.
- Aumento de produtividade;
- Uniformidade na estrutura do software;
- Redução de complexidade no código;
- As aplicações ficam mais fácies de manter;
- Facilita a documentação;
Qual a vantagem de utilizar o padrão MVC na construção dos projetos de software?
Entre as diversas vantagens do padrão MVC estão a possibilidade de reescrita da GUI ou do Controller sem alterar o modelo, reutilização da GUI para diferentes aplicações com pouco esforço, facilidade na manutenção e adição de recursos, reaproveitamento de código, facilidade na manutenção do código sempre limpo etc.
Como usar o MVC em padrões de projeto de software?
- MVC é usado em padrões de projeto de software, mas MVC abrange mais da arquitetura de uma aplicação do que é típico para um padrão de projeto. Note: A partir do momento em que dividimos os nossos componentes em Camadas podemos aplicar o MVC nestas.
Quais são os conceitos do MVC em projetos web?
- Também demonstrará dois pequenos exemplos de projetos utilizando o padrão MVC, um desktop e outro web. Além disso, fará uma rápida abordagem sobre o que é um Framework e quais deles podem auxiliar o programador na utilização dos conceitos MVC em projetos Web.
Qual é o padrão do MVC?
- Atualmente, muitos softwares e frameworks estão utilizando do padrão MVC para o desenvolvimento de seus aplicativos/sites. O MVC (Model, View e Controller) é uma arquitetura ou padrão que lhe permite dividir as funcionalidades de seu sistema/site em camadas, essa divisão é realizada para facilitar resolução de um problema maior.
Como começou a implementação do MVC?
- O então funcionário da corporação Xerox PARC, Trygve Reenskaug, iniciou em 1979 o que viria a ser o nascimento do padrão de projeto MVC. A implementação original foi descrita no artigo “ Applications Programming in Smalltalk-80: How to use Model-View-Controller ”.